u/Background-Course627 19h ago

XT is extra tough or Bonite . Powell made them in for a few years . I don’t know if any reissues like that . The reissue Tommy G decks are all from bones brigade series . This doesn’t look like a reissue. But a quick look at the top graphic will tell you. It’s either a dragon , a dragon with XT or the winged ripper with 7Ply markings. I’m a geek collector sorry!! u/Iwannaupvotetesla 10h ago

Are the JBL speakers upside down? If so, why?

1

u/ComposerDry9805 9h ago

These speakers are from the 70’s and from what I understand, artist would place them on consoles or tables and the tweeter and midrange would be at their ear level.

1

u/Iwannaupvotetesla 9h ago

Oh, they’re huge monitors? Do they sound better this way than the other way around?

1

u/ComposerDry9805 8h ago

They sure do, when I first got them I had them with the woofer on top and I thought it sounded good. On one of my post someone mentioned I had them the wrong way so I switched to the traditional woofer at the bottom and they sound so much better
